Melody shows a man playing a harmonica. Various gun parts form his limbs. Dos Santos says most Mozambicans found solace in music after the war ended in 1992. Crawler conjures the image of a destructive insect in a sci-fi movie. AK-47 gun rods form its legs while gun springs form the insect’s antennae.
Dos Santos did not go out looking for the guns himself. A nongovernmental organization called Christian Concern collected the guns for him in a scheme that sees the NGO ask people to hand in their old guns in exchange for tools like bicycles and sewing machines that they can use to rebuild their lives. As Dos Santos explains to curious exhibition goers in a smattering of English, it is difficult living in a war zone. The anguish shows on his face as he tells of his family’s happiness at seeing his brother who was fighting alongside the Renamo rebels return home in one piece. Dos Santos, who lives 14 kilometers from Maputo, his country’s capital, says he also lost his car in the 2000 floods.
The exhibition was preceded by a workshop that had Ugandan artists try their hand at wielding welding rods with goggles over their eyes. Most of the artists delved into contemporary subjects, and it was quite easy to tell most of them could not relate to any war situation, maybe because they were too young the last time we had a war.
